What Is Wordle?

Wordle is a simple but addictive word puzzle game where players have six attempts to guess a hidden five-letter word. After every guess, the game provides color-based feedback:

  • Green letters mean the letter is correct and in the right position.
  • Yellow letters mean the letter exists in the word but is placed incorrectly.
  • Gray letters mean the letter is not included in the puzzle.

Best Wordle Starting Words

Wordle help today
 Choosing the right first word dramatically improves your chances of solving Wordle quickly. Experts recommend using words with common vowels and consonants.

Top Starting Words for Wordle

1. SLATE

A strong combination of frequently used letters.

2. CRANE

Popular among advanced Wordle players.

3. AUDIO

Excellent for testing vowels quickly.

4. STARE

Covers several high-frequency letters.

5. RAISE

Great balance of vowels and consonants.

Using optimized starting words helps identify correct letters earlier, reducing failed attempts.


Advanced Wordle Strategy Guide

Focus on Common Letters

English words commonly use letters like:

  • E
  • A
  • R
  • T
  • S
  • L
  • N

Testing these letters early gives more information quickly.


Avoid Random Guesses

Many beginners waste attempts by guessing random words. Instead, every guess should provide useful information.

For example:

  • If “A” and “E” are already confirmed absent, avoid repeating them.
  • Try different consonant combinations to discover hidden patterns.

Strategic guessing increases your win rate dramatically.


Watch for Double Letters

Many Wordle players forget that letters can repeat.

Examples include:

  • HAPPY
  • SHEEP
  • LEVEL

If your guesses are not working, consider repeated letters.


Common Mistakes Wordle Players Make

Understanding mistakes can improve puzzle-solving speed.

Reusing Gray Letters

If the game marks a letter gray, do not reuse it unless testing duplicates.


Ignoring Letter Position Clues

Yellow letters are often misunderstood. A yellow letter means the letter exists somewhere else in the word.

Track positions carefully.


Guessing Too Quickly

Rushing causes avoidable errors. Successful players analyze patterns before entering guesses.

How to Solve Today’s Wordle Faster

Step 1: Use a Smart Starting Word

Begin with a balanced word containing common vowels and consonants.

Examples:

  • SLATE
  • CRANE
  • TRACE

Step 2: Analyze Color Feedback

Carefully study each result before making another guess.

Green letters should remain fixed.
Yellow letters must move positions.
Gray letters should usually be removed from future guesses.


Step 3: Eliminate Possibilities

Think logically instead of emotionally.

For example:

If the pattern becomes:

  • _ R A _ E

Possible answers might include:

  • GRACE
  • BRAKE
  • CRANE

Logical elimination helps identify the correct answer faster.

Best Alternatives to Wordle

Many users enjoy trying similar word puzzle games.

Popular Word Puzzle Games

Quordle

Solve four puzzles simultaneously.

Dordle

Players solve two Wordles at once.

Heardle

A music-based guessing game.

Octordle

A more advanced challenge with multiple words.

These games appeal to puzzle enthusiasts seeking harder challenges.

Frequently Asked Questions About Today’s Wordle

What is the best first word in Wordle?

Words like “SLATE,” “CRANE,” and “STARE” are highly effective because they include common letters.


How many attempts do you get in Wordle?

Players receive six attempts to solve the five-letter puzzle.


Does Wordle use repeated letters?

Yes. Some puzzles include duplicate letters.


Why is Wordle so addictive?

The game combines logic, vocabulary, and daily challenge excitement in a quick format.


Can Wordle improve vocabulary?

Yes. Regular gameplay introduces new words and strengthens language skills.
